1、在本地找到,~/.ssh 文件夹

2、执行 ssh-keygen -t rsa -C "Winseek" -f "id-rsa-github"

3、生成了id-rsa-github和id-rsa-github.pub,copy id-rsa-github.pub

4、登录github,在setting里找到,SSH and GPG keys,新增ssh key 粘贴进去

5、在本地执行,ssh-add ~/.ssh id-rsa-githb

6、测试是否成功 ssh -T git@github.com

注意:

使用ssh-add 会存在一个坑,就是下次再重启电脑时,发现git连接不上了,这时需要配置config了

vi config

Host github.com

User git

Hostname github.com

PreferredAuthentications publickey

IdentityFile ~/.ssh/id-rsa-github

Host gitlab.com

User git

Hostname gitlab.com

PreferredAuthentications publickey

IdentityFile ~/.ssh/id-rsa-gitlab

最新文章

  1. Effective java笔记(一),创建与销毁对象
  2. JavaScript基础知识整理(1)
  3. loopback 03
  4. input上传图片 显示预览信息
  5. Struts框架搭建时所遇到的问题
  6. js中关于事件处理函数名后面是否带括号的问题
  7. Python中zip()函数用法
  8. pager-taglib 使用说明2
  9. 【最大流】【HDU3572】Task Schedule
  10. Loser tree in Python | Christan Christens
  11. 【.net 深呼吸】细说CodeDom(9):动态编译
  12. python调试
  13. 【python】del
  14. vimrc同步文档
  15. ionic打包报错Execution failed for task ':processDebugResources'
  16. Asp.Net WebAPI及相关技术介绍(含PPT下载)
  17. MFC 小知识总结五
  18. 八.jQuery源码解析之get()
  19. 1141 PAT Ranking of Institutions[难]
  20. Java温故而知新(2)多线程详解

热门文章

  1. spring boot 开启Druid监控功能
  2. webpack4 打包
  3. MySQL单机上多实例安装
  4. Java模板引擎性能对比
  5. 08Request
  6. java8学习之Stream分组与分区详解
  7. Summer training round2 #3
  8. MyEclipse使用教程:添加和更新插件(二)
  9. Java程序员必备的一些流程图
  10. 自定义Vue组件